Aloo Matar Calories and Nutrition
1 bowl (~150 g) of Aloo Matar contains 95 calories, 2.1g protein, 12g carbs and 4.2g fat — a vegan dish in the curries & sabzi category.
Nutrition facts
| Nutrient | Per 100 g | Per 1 bowl (~150 g) |
|---|---|---|
| Calories | 63 kcal | 94.5 kcal |
| Protein | 1.4 g | 2.1 g |
| Carbs | 8 g | 12 g |
| Fat | 2.8 g | 4.2 g |
| Sugar | 0.3 g | 0.5 g |
| Sodium | 240 mg | 360 mg |
| Saturated fat | 0 g | 0 g |

How Aloo Matar fits in your diet
A 1 bowl (~150 g) of aloo matar contributes about 5% of a 2,000-kcal daily target and roughly 4% of an average adult's 50 g daily protein floor. Typically made with potato, green peas, tomato, ginger-garlic, spices.
Potato and green pea curry in a light tomato gravy. For a balanced Indian plate, pair it with a protein source (dal, paneer, eggs or chicken), a sabzi and a small portion of curd or salad. Restaurant or street-style versions can run 20–40% higher in calories because of extra oil, ghee or cream — adjust portion size accordingly.
